tormozit / RDT1C

Подсистема "Инструменты разработчика" для платформы 1С 8
http://devtool1c.ucoz.ru
87 stars 8 forks source link

Редактор объекта БД. Поиск ссылок. Ошибка при вызове метода контекста (ЗначениеИзСтрокиВнутр) #607

Closed PerlAmutor closed 3 weeks ago

PerlAmutor commented 4 weeks ago

https://github.com/tormozit/RDT1C/assets/87958986/97ff7db3-75b2-4700-bc41-34af8bfd6455

Информация для технической поддержки Платформа: 8.3.24.1548 Режим БД: файловый Конфигурация. Название: 1С:ERP Управление предприятием 2 (2.5.17.95) Конфигурация. Основной режим запуска: Управляемое приложение Конфигурация. Вариант встроенного языка: Русский Конфигурация. Режим управления блокировкой данных: Управляемый Конфигурация. Режим совместимости: НеИспользовать Конфигурация. Режим использования синхронных вызовов: Использовать Конфигурация. Версия БСП: 301 Инструменты разработчика. Версия: Портативный 7.31.2p Инструменты разработчика. Инструмент: Редактор объекта БД Инструменты разработчика. Перехват клавиатурного ввода: Да Инструменты разработчика. Объекты на сервере: Да Инструменты разработчика. Серверный модуль БСП: Да Клиент. Приложение: Обычное приложение 64б Клиент. Проверка модальных вызовов: Нет Клиент. Язык интерфейса конфигурации: ru Клиент. Язык интерфейса системы: ru Клиент. Отладка разрешена: Нет Клиент. Постоянный кэш метаданных: Да Клиент. ОС: Майкрософт Windows 10 Pro 64-разрядная Русский Клиент. ОС от имени администратора: Нет Клиент. ОС выполнение BAT: Да Клиент. ОС Текущая кодовая страница: 866

Воспроизведение проблемы

  1. При выборе элемента справочника "ОбъектРасчетов" (ERP) помеченного на удаление в инструменте Редактор объекта БД возникает ошибка, если выбрать страницу "Критерии отбора" на вкладке "Ссылки на объект".
Ошибка при вызове метода контекста (ЗначениеИзСтрокиВнутр)
{ВнешняяОбработка.ирРедакторОбъектаБД.МодульОбъекта(80)}:       НайденнаяСсылка = ЗначениеИзСтрокиВнутр(СтрокаНайденного.Данные);
{ВнешняяОбработка.ирРедакторОбъектаБД.Форма.Форма.Форма(4778)}:     ОбработкаОбъект.ОбработатьТаблицуНайденныхСсылок(РезультатЗадания.ТаблицаСсылок, РезультатЗадания.СсылкиНа, СсылкиНаОбъект);
{ВнешняяОбработка.ирРедакторОбъектаБД.Форма.Форма.Форма(4734)}:     ПоискСсылокЗавершитьВФорме(, РезультатЗадания);
{ВнешняяОбработка.ирРедакторОбъектаБД.Форма.Форма.Форма(1740)}:         КП_СсылкиНаОбъектОбновить();
{ВнешняяОбработка.ирРедакторОбъектаБД.Форма.Форма.Форма(703)}:  ПанельОбъектаПриСменеСтраницы();
{ВнешняяОбработка.ирРедакторОбъектаБД.Форма.Форма.Форма(460)}:  ПоместитьДанныеОбъектаВФорму(мСтруктураОбъектаБД,, СсылкаИзменилась);
{ВнешняяОбработка.ирРедакторОбъектаБД.Форма.Форма.Форма(368)}:      ПеречитатьДанные();
{ВнешняяОбработка.ирДинамическийСписок.Форма.Форма.Форма(544)}:     ОповеститьОВыборе(ВыбраннаяСтрока);
по причине:
Несоответствие типов (параметр номер '1')
tormozit commented 3 weeks ago

Ошибку воспроизвел https://www.hostedredmine.com/issues/987281

tormozit commented 3 weeks ago

Исправлено в 7.32